ePerSpace project intends to demonstrate the achievements of its R&D activities, including both the technical evaluation of the platform and the user acceptance assessment of the services delivered.

In order to achieve this goal, two trial phases were planned: the first one, February-April 2005 (trial 1), which consisted of 5 separate sub-trials, and the final trials in the last months of the project (trial 2), that will compile all the project achievements in two global trials; one fixed, based on the test-bed of Telefonica in Madrid and one "portable", so that it can be moved to show ePerSpace results at related events and fairs.

This manuscript summarizes purposes, achievements and evaluation results of services provided at each one of the 5 intermediate sub-trials, called respectively:

  • Home and Personal Devices
  • Home Platform
  • Rich Media Object Management
  • Global Interoperability Network
  • UMTS Global Interoperability Network
